Pyridindolol

Base Information Edit
  • Chemical Name:Pyridindolol
  • CAS No.:55812-46-9
  • Molecular Formula:C14H14N2O3
  • Molecular Weight:258.277
  • Hs Code.:2933990090
  • NSC Number:266530
  • Wikidata:Q105282825
  • Metabolomics Workbench ID:99961
  • ChEMBL ID:CHEMBL1965306
  • Mol file:55812-46-9.mol
Pyridindolol

Synonyms:1-(1(R),2-dihydroxyethyl)-3-hydroxymethyl-9H-pyrido(3,4-b)indole;pyridindolol;pyridindolol monohydrobromide;pyridindolol monohydrochloride

Chemical Property of Pyridindolol Edit
Chemical Property:
  • Vapor Pressure:1.86E-15mmHg at 25°C 
  • Boiling Point:604.3°Cat760mmHg 
  • Flash Point:319.3°C 
  • PSA:89.37000 
  • Density:1.505g/cm3 
  • LogP:1.23410 
  • XLogP3:0
  • Hydrogen Bond Donor Count:4
  • Hydrogen Bond Acceptor Count:4
  • Rotatable Bond Count:3
  • Exact Mass:258.10044231
  • Heavy Atom Count:19
  • Complexity:315
